DHSC webinar - MedTech Strategy
The Medical Technologies Directorate at DHSC would like to invite you to a webinar on Monday 6 March 11am-12pm, to promote publication of the Medical Technology strategy published on 3rd February.

The government’s inaugural Medical Technology strategy sets out how we will ensure the health and social care system can reliably access safe, effective, and innovative medical technologies that support the continued delivery of high-quality care, outstanding patient safety and excellent patient outcomes in a way that makes the best use of taxpayer money.
